#!/bin/sh
# Test for gcc 'asm goto' support
# Copyright (C) 2010, Jason Baron <jbaron@redhat.com>

cat << "END" | $@ -x c - -c -o /dev/null >/dev/null 2>&1 && echo "y"
int main(void)
{
#if defined(__arm__) || defined(__aarch64__)
	/*
	 * Not related to asm goto, but used by jump label
	 * and broken on some ARM GCC versions (see GCC Bug 48637).
	 */
	static struct { int dummy; int state; } tp;
	asm (".long %c0" :: "i" (&tp.state));
#endif

entry:
	asm goto ("" :::: entry);
	return 0;
}
END

This feature allows programs access raw tracepoint arguments. Similar to proposed 'dynamic ftrace events' there are no abi guarantees to what the tracepoints arguments are and what their meaning is. The program needs to type cast args properly and use bpf_probe_read() helper to access struct fields when argument is a pointer. For every tracepoint __bpf_trace_##call function is prepared. In assembler it looks like: (gdb) disassemble __bpf_trace_xdp_exception Dump of assembler code for function __bpf_trace_xdp_exception: 0xffffffff81132080 <+0>: mov %ecx,%ecx 0xffffffff81132082 <+2>: jmpq 0xffffffff811231f0 <bpf_trace_run3> where TRACE_EVENT(xdp_exception, TP_PROTO(const struct net_device *dev, const struct bpf_prog *xdp, u32 act), The above assembler snippet is casting 32-bit 'act' field into 'u64' to pass into bpf_trace_run3(), while 'dev' and 'xdp' args are passed as-is. All of ~500 of __bpf_trace_*() functions are only 5-10 byte long and in total this approach adds 7k bytes to .text. This approach gives the lowest possible overhead while calling trace_xdp_exception() from kernel C code and transitioning into bpf land. Since tracepoint+bpf are used at speeds of 1M+ events per second this is valuable optimization. The new BPF_RAW_TRACEPOINT_OPEN sys_bpf command is introduced that returns anon_inode FD of 'bpf-raw-tracepoint' object. The user space looks like: // load bpf prog with BPF_PROG_TYPE_RAW_TRACEPOINT type prog_fd = bpf_prog_load(...); // receive anon_inode fd for given bpf_raw_tracepoint with prog attached raw_tp_fd = bpf_raw_tracepoint_open("xdp_exception", prog_fd); Ctrl-C of tracing daemon or cmdline tool that uses this feature will automatically detach bpf program, unload it and unregister tracepoint probe. On the kernel side the __bpf_raw_tp_map section of pointers to tracepoint definition and to __bpf_trace_*() probe function is used to find a tracepoint with "xdp_exception" name and corresponding __bpf_trace_xdp_exception() probe function which are passed to tracepoint_probe_register() to connect probe with tracepoint. Addition of bpf_raw_tracepoint doesn't interfere with ftrace and perf tracepoint mechanisms. perf_event_open() can be used in parallel on the same tracepoint. Multiple bpf_raw_tracepoint_open("xdp_exception", prog_fd) are permitted. Each with its own bpf program. The kernel will execute all tracepoint probes and all attached bpf programs. Miller <davem@davemloft.net> * virtio-net: Fix operstate for virtio when no VIRTIO_NET_F_STATUSJay Vosburgh2018-03-231-1/+1 | | | | | | | | | | | | | | | | | | | | | | | | | | | The operstate update logic will leave an interface in the default UNKNOWN operstate if the interface carrier state never changes from the default carrier up state set at creation. This includes the case of an explicit call to netif_carrier_on, as the carrier on to on transition has no effect on operstate. This affects virtio-net for the case that the virtio peer does not support VIRTIO_NET_F_STATUS (the feature that provides carrier state updates). Without this feature, the virtio specification states that "the link should be assumed active," so, logically, the operstate should be UP instead of UNKNOWN. This has impact on user space applications that use the operstate to make availability decisions for the interface. Resolve this by changing the virtio probe logic slightly to call netif_carrier_off for both the "with" and "without" VIRTIO_NET_F_STATUS cases, and then the existing call to netif_carrier_on for the "without" case will cause an operstate transition.
